How the Brake Booster Works

The brake booster, often a vacuum-assisted unit in vehicles like the 2010 Ford Edge, uses engine vacuum (or an electric vacuum pump power brake booster in some applications) to multiply the force you apply. When you press the brake pedal, a valve directs vacuum pressure to one side of a diaphragm inside the booster. This pressure differential pushes the diaphragm, assisting the movement of the master cylinder pushrod, which in turn pressurizes the brake fluid. Understanding this principle is fundamental to diagnosing issues.

Common Signs of Booster Problems

Beyond a stiff pedal, several other symptoms point to a faulty brake booster. A continuous hissing sound when the engine is running often signifies a vacuum leak within the booster diaphragm or its connecting hose. If the pedal feels spongy or sinks slowly to the floor after holding pressure, the internal seals might be compromised. Additionally, if braking performance seems inconsistent or significantly worse in wet conditions, the booster's integrity could be suspect. Such precision is paramount for reliable braking.

New vs. Remanufactured vs. Used

You have three main avenues for purchasing a brake booster: new, remanufactured, or used. New brake boosters are the most expensive but offer the highest assurance of quality and a full manufacturer's warranty. Remanufactured units are rebuilt using new or reconditioned parts to meet OE standards; they offer a good balance of cost and reliability. Used brake boosters are the cheapest but carry the highest risk, as their condition and remaining lifespan are often uncertain. For a critical safety component like a brake booster, investing in a new or quality remanufactured part is highly recommended for your 2010 Ford Edge.

Verify warranty coverage before purchasing any brake booster; a minimum of one year is standard for reputable new and remanufactured parts.
